现代化运维利器:深入解析可观测性平台的功能
在数字化时代,企业对于信息系统的运维要求越来越高。为了满足这种需求,现代化运维利器——可观测性平台应运而生。本文将深入解析可观测性平台的功能,帮助企业更好地了解和利用这一先进技术。
一、可观测性平台概述
可观测性平台是一种用于实时监控、分析和管理信息系统运行状态的工具。它通过收集、处理和分析大量数据,帮助运维人员及时发现和解决问题,提高系统稳定性和可靠性。
二、可观测性平台的功能
- 数据采集
可观测性平台具备强大的数据采集能力,能够从各个系统、组件和设备中收集关键指标。这些指标包括但不限于:
(1)性能指标:CPU、内存、磁盘、网络带宽等。
(2)业务指标:用户访问量、交易量、响应时间等。
(3)日志数据:系统日志、应用程序日志等。
(4)事件数据:故障、告警、异常等。
- 数据存储
可观测性平台拥有高效的数据存储能力,可以将采集到的数据持久化存储,便于后续分析和查询。常见的存储方式包括:
(1)关系型数据库:如MySQL、Oracle等。
(2)非关系型数据库:如MongoDB、Cassandra等。
(3)时间序列数据库:如InfluxDB、Prometheus等。
- 数据处理与分析
可观测性平台对采集到的数据进行实时处理和分析,提取有价值的信息。主要包括以下功能:
(1)数据聚合:将相同指标的多个数据点进行汇总,提高数据处理效率。
(2)数据可视化:将数据以图表、仪表盘等形式展示,直观地反映系统状态。
(3)告警与通知:根据预设规则,自动识别异常情况并发出告警,确保问题得到及时处理。
(4)智能分析:利用机器学习、人工智能等技术,对历史数据进行挖掘,预测潜在问题。
- 事件管理
可观测性平台具备事件管理功能,可以跟踪事件发生、发展和解决的全过程。主要包括以下功能:
(1)事件追踪:记录事件发生的时间、地点、原因等信息。
(2)事件关联:分析事件之间的关联性,找出根本原因。
(3)事件回溯:根据事件记录,回溯问题发生前的系统状态,帮助定位问题。
- 报告与统计
可观测性平台提供丰富的报告和统计功能,帮助运维人员全面了解系统运行状况。主要包括以下功能:
(1)性能报告:展示系统性能指标的历史数据和趋势。
(2)业务报告:分析业务指标的变化趋势,评估业务健康程度。
(3)故障报告:总结故障原因和解决措施,为后续优化提供依据。
三、可观测性平台的优势
提高运维效率:通过实时监控和智能分析,可观测性平台可以帮助运维人员快速定位问题,缩短故障处理时间。
保障系统稳定:及时发现并解决潜在问题,降低系统故障风险。
优化资源配置:根据系统运行数据,合理调整资源分配,提高资源利用率。
支持业务创新:为业务部门提供数据支持,助力业务创新和发展。
总之,可观测性平台作为一种现代化运维利器,在提高信息系统运维效率、保障系统稳定、优化资源配置等方面发挥着重要作用。企业应积极拥抱这一先进技术,提升运维水平,为业务发展保驾护航。
猜你喜欢:网络可视化